I know I have asked this before but I searched and came up empty. Am I able to save league files from this computer and save everything to a CD and somehow load the career I am in, at my other computer at school?

found this digging through an old thread for you. Couldn't find the most recent answer either, but this should do, unless someone contradicts me.

Generally, you may do so by transferring all the contents of the "universe" directory from one machine to another.

For compactness, you may wish to follow a few extra steps:

-back up and the universe folder on your current CPU

-delete (from within FOF) all saved games other than the current version (each savegame file is pretty large)

-delete (from file manager) box score and game profile files from the directory

If you've done all this, you'll probably be able to zip everything into one fairly manageable file.

Then you may unzip the files into a new universe directory on the new machine, and you should be in business.
